12. Gahirmatha Beach, Odisha

Photo Credit: Getty Images @Yarnit

Gahirmatha is less about sunbathing and more about conservation; it’s a protected coastal stretch recognized for turtle nesting. Access is controlled and visiting is often organized through local authorities and guided groups to ensure wildlife protection. For responsible travellers, Gahirmatha offers a rare chance to learn about the coastal ecology of the Bay of Bengal and the importance of protected zones. If you plan to include Gahirmatha, coordinate through certified guides and official channels so your visit supports local conservation rather than harms it. Travel logistics usually mean reaching Odisha by flight or rail and then arranging local transport to the protected area. Take notes from local conservationists about appropriate viewing distances and seasonal restrictions, and always follow rules on photography, litter, and noise. Gahirmatha is for travellers who want to connect with nature responsibly and understand the environmental challenges of coastal India.
